'Traffic congestion in the Lagos metropolis has long led to severe economic losses and high carbon emissions. To tackle this, urban planners introduced an AI-driven adaptive traffic signal network across major corridors. The system first collects real-time vehicle density data via roadside cameras and sensor arrays. Next, central algorithms dynamically adjust traffic light durations to clear bottlenecked intersections. Following this automated signal optimization, transit authorities noticed a marked decrease in average travel times and fuel consumption. Ultimately, the successful integration of smart traffic management provided a scalable model for urban mobility in developing mega-cities.'
